Technical Focus: Fully Sealed Optical Engines vs. Open Optical Designs

In B2B projection sourcing, optical system longevity is the primary driver of ROI. Traditional budget LCD projectors utilize semi-open optical paths. These configurations draw in ambient air for cooling, introducing microscopic dust particles that deposit on internal LCD panels, polarizers, and lenses. This results in the progressive degradation of brightness, color shift, and the appearance of distracting "black spots."

Fully Sealed Optical Path (Youxi Engineering Standard)

Our premium projector models, such as the Sealed Optical Mini Projector, feature a fully isolated optical chamber. This path prevents dust ingress, preserves uniform brightness across thousands of operational hours, and eliminates maintenance overhead. Heat dissipation is achieved via specialized dual-channel internal heat pipes and silent cooling fans.

What are the key differences between sealed and open optical engines?
Fully sealed optical engines protect inner panels and lenses from dust ingress, preventing the bright spots and color degradation common in open systems. They lower maintenance requirements and extend the projector's working life, which makes them ideal for commercial environments.
